Front Door With Window: A Comprehensive Guide

When it concerns boosting the curb appeal and functionality of a home, the option of a front door substantially affects the general aesthetic. One popular choice that homeowners often think about is the front door with a window. This article offers a thorough expedition of front doors featuring windows, detailing their advantages, design choices, materials, and factors to consider for setup.

Understanding Front Doors with Windows

Front doors with windows been available in different styles and materials, repairer supplying an exceptional combination of looks and usefulness. These doors usually feature glass panels that can be created in numerous sizes, shapes, and designs, allowing natural light to brighten the entranceway while offering a clear view of the outside.

Benefits of Front Doors with Windows

Selecting a front door with a window offers several benefits:

  1. Natural Light: The primary benefit is the increase of natural light. This can make the entryway bright and welcoming.
  2. Exposure: Windows in front doors frequently supply visibility to the outdoors world, improving awareness of visitors before unlocking.
  3. Aesthetic Appeal: A front door with a window can work as a statement piece, include character to your home, and complement the total architectural style.
  4. Airflow: Some designs permit ventilation, enhancing airflow in the entrance.
  5. Security Features: Modern front doors with windows often include tempered glass or other security features to hinder break-ins.

Materials Used in Front Doors with Windows

When thinking about a front door with a window, the product is important for sturdiness, insulation, and upkeep. Here are some typically utilized materials:

1. Fiberglass

  • Highly suggested due to energy performance.
  • Resistant to warping and can imitate the appearance of wood.
  • Low maintenance requirements.

2. Wood

  • Deals classic appeal and warmth.
  • Needs regular maintenance (staining or painting) to avoid weather damage.
  • Numerous kinds of wood can provide special aesthetic appeals.

3. Steel

  • Offers high security and resilience.
  • More resistant to effect than wood or fiberglass.
  • Minimal style versatility but can be tailored.

4. Vinyl

  • Cost-effective and energy-efficient.
  • Low maintenance and available in numerous styles.
  • Typically, not as visually appealing as wood or fiberglass.

Table: Comparison of Front Door Materials

Material Durability Maintenance Cost Insulation Efficiency Aesthetic Appeal
Fiberglass High Low Moderate Excellent Flexible
Wood Moderate High High Moderate High
Steel High Low Moderate Moderate Moderate
Vinyl Moderate Low Low Great Moderate

Setup Considerations

When installing a front door with a window, numerous aspects should be considered:

  1. Professional vs. DIY: While some homeowners may go with a DIY installation, employing an expert ensures that the door is properly fitted and sealed, preventing drafts or leaks.
  2. Regulatory Guidelines: Compliance with local structure codes concerning glass setup is important for safety.
  3. Weather condition Stripping: Ensure proper weather removing is used around the door to boost energy performance.
  4. Security Measures: Choose doors with safe locks and think about strengthening windows with laminated glass or ornamental grilles.
  5. Maintenance Plan: Depending on the material picked, an upkeep plan need to be established to maintain the door’s condition and appearance.
